Karamoko Dembele handed Celtic boost as Neil Lennon backs star for Scottish Cup Final role

Neil Lennon insists he's ready to hand rising star Karamoko Dembele another chance in the Scottish Cup Final against Hearts.

The 16-year-old turned heads with a action-packed 45-minute cameo against the Jambos in the Parkhead side's final Premiership fixture.

Dembele was expected to return to the academy side but the Irishman was left seriously impressed by the playmaker's ability to jolt Celtic into life during the 2-1 win.

And Lennon is adamant the England youth international has a chance of making the cut for the Hampden showpiece.

The Hoops boss told Celtic TV : “Very much so, yeah. He’s training this week, he’s fit, he’s available.

“He’s certainly put himself forward for selection for the squad.

“I said after the game, his natural football instincts and his intelligence are of a very high order.

“So to come in at 16 and have a debut like that was pretty spectacular, very mature.

“I’ve no hesitation in bringing him into the squad this week.

“He’s had a good season with the development team and I think all the first-team players are aware of his capabilities as well.”

Meanwhile, Scott Sinclair is hoping the Hoops can keep the good times rolling and secure a ninth consecutive domestic trophy by putting Craig Levein's side to the sword.

He said: "It has been a great time and we have to make sure we get the job done.

"Being part of the double treble as a player has been great. It is a massive achievement.

"When I came up here you are not even thinking about double trebles or treble trebles, you come and work hard and see how it goes.

"I couldn't have asked for anything better. It comes down to hard work and the winning mentality of the players."
